Key Differences
In short — CLX Set VR-Ready outperforms the cheaper MSI Aegis ZS on the selected game parameters. However, the worse performing MSI Aegis ZS is a better bang for your buck. The better performing CLX Set VR-Ready is 706 days older than the cheaper MSI Aegis ZS.
Advantages of CLX Set VR-Ready Gaming PC
- Performs up to 1% better in Call of Duty: Warzone 2.0 than MSI Aegis ZS - 109 vs 108 FPS
Advantages of MSI Aegis ZS Gaming Desktop PC
- Up to 31% cheaper than CLX Set VR-Ready - $1249.0 vs $1799.99
- Up to 30% better value when playing Call of Duty: Warzone 2.0 than CLX Set VR-Ready - $11.56 vs $16.51 per FPS

CLX Set VR-Ready Gaming PC | vs | MSI Aegis ZS Gaming Desktop PC |
---|---|---|
Aug 26th, 2021 | Release Date | Aug 2nd, 2023 |
Ryzen 9 5900X | CPU | Ryzen 7 7700 |
GeForce RTX 3070 | GPU | GeForce RTX 4060 |
32 GB | RAM | 16 GB |
4 TB HDD | Storage | 1 TB SSD |
